I cant tell you about the red CEM but for the 109:

Aim for 2350 RPM for strong performance. Except where in level flght you reach around 400 then turn down the pitch gradually towards 09:30 / 09:35

Obviously reduce pitch for dives and increase for climb.

Never hit WEP at the top of a climb near 12:00 pitch.. Engine will die.

Do not exceed 1.3 Ata for too long.

Do not exceed 2500 RPM and NEVER exceed 3000 RPM!

Oil keep it left side of 80 (dont forget to open oil cooler!) and water less than 90...

Top Speed at SL 460/480 kmh

Top Speed at 5km ~ 420 kmh
